A New Chapter in Medical Research at MIMS/SHARE INDIA

We are proud to announce the establishment of the Student Research Council (SRC) — a pioneering initiative and the first of its kind at MIMS/SHARE INDIA. Guided by the vision of our founders and led by Dr. Shailendra (Chairman) and Dr. Kalpana (Co-Chairman), this 15-member council is dedicated to building a thriving, student-driven research culture at our institution.

How It Works

Five specialized subcommittees will drive implementation across these focus areas. Complementing this structure is an AI-enabled Student Portal for Research — a dedicated platform designed to seamlessly connect students with mentors, resources, and research opportunities.

What the SRC Stands For

The Student Research Council is built around seven core pillars:

Research Engagement — Inspiring students to participate actively in academic research

Mentorship — Connecting learners with experienced researchers and faculty

Capacity Building — Equipping students with the skills and knowledge to conduct rigorous research

Interdisciplinary Collaboration — Breaking silos to foster cross-specialty innovation

Knowledge Dissemination — Supporting publications, presentations, and scholarly exchange

Leadership Development — Cultivating future research leaders from within our student body

Ethical Practice — Embedding integrity and responsibility at every stage of research

The Impact We Envision

The SRC is expected to meaningfully increase student participation in research, elevate the quality and ambition of student-led projects, strengthen our institutional presence in national and international publications, and raise MIMS's profile as a centre of research excellence.
